Colton Point Overlook
Pine Creek Gorge, Pennsylvania · 1,684 ft
The quieter west rim sits 142 feet lower than Leonard Harrison and looks east across the gorge at the promontory the crowds are standing on. Evening light hits the east wall square, and the CCC stone overlooks give a built foreground.

Getting there
From US 6 at Ansonia take Colton Road south about five miles to the picnic loop; the stone overlooks are steps from the road.

Which way to point the camera
Sunrise: backlit
Sun behind the canopy — leaves glow translucent. The shot most people are after. Expect flare; a hood or a hand helps.
Sunset: front-lit
Sun behind you. Flat, even light — accurate color, little drama. Good for wide valley scenes, weak for single trees.
Based on the classic composition here facing ENE (75°).
